texte = >>That's because it was ignoring the popup in *all* your searches when the popup was set to . WebCat ignores popups, checkboxes and radio buttons that don't get selected ... > >Not necessarily. You can specify that is treated as a valid search argument by using the blnk=T option for searching. i.e. DESCRIPTIONblnk=T means that doing an eqDESCRIPTIONdatarq=& will find all the blank records.She doesn't want to find blank records, she wants to Find All in her search when that popup field is set to . If there are no records with blanks in that field, using blnk=T will find zero records instead of ALL records ...That's why I suggested putting immediately before the ending tag -- because this technique forces the value of popup to be passed as when the popup is set to (which does NOT pass the popup value).And that makes the search work properly, because there's at least one parameter in it. Without this technique, the popup parameter never gets passed, and in the case when there are no other values set in the form, the search fails.Sincerely, Ken Grome 808-737-6499 WebDNA Solutions mailto:ken@webdna.net http://www.webdna.net Associated Messages, from the most recent to the oldest:
